Mauritius – Golfers’ favorite destination

Golf lovers, book your tickets to Mauritius! For years now, the archipelago has become the ultimate destination for golfing holidays. It has already been designated several times as “golf destination of the year” in the African zone and “golf country” by the IAGTO (Global Golf Tourism Organisation). Discover 3 good reasons to choose Mauritius for an unforgettable golf vacation!

1) You are bound to find the course that suits you

The island paradise does not only have its splendid landscapes: it has no less than 12 golf courses! Beginners or experts, amateurs or professionals, you will find a circuit that suits your level and your desires.

Indeed, several golf courses offer individual or group lessons for beginners or hobbyist wishing to improve their technique. This is the case, for example, of the Maritim Golf Club and its superb 9-hole, Par 29 course designed by Graham Marsh in 1994. More experienced players may prefer the Legend Golf Club, whose difficulty challenges even the best players. This Par 72 was built in 1994 on a 70-hectare deer hunting reserve, based on the plans of golf champion Hugh Baiocchi. The recent Avalon Golf Estate, envisioned in 2015 by Peter Matkovich will allow players looking for a challenge to practice on an 18-hole course influenced by the direction and strength of the wind, in the heart of the bois chéri estate.

2) You will discover unique courses, practiced by champions of the discipline

Widely recognized for their technicality, their aesthetics and the quality of their services, the golf courses of Mauritius have won over even the greatest players. The different courses will seduce you by the intelligence of their creation and the resplendent setting they offer. The circuits of the island are unique and offer you a moment out of time.

The Gymkhana Club, for example, is rooted in the history of the archipelago. Indeed, this magnificent 4,879-meter Par 68 is not only the oldest on the island, but also the 4th oldest in the world! Created by the Royal Navy in 1844, the course is open to players of all levels, although it requires a certain technicality. If you practice your swing there, you will come back with a certificate attesting that you played on a course created more than 170 years ago.

The Domaine de Mont Choisy golf course is the last one built on the island. Its particularity lies in the historical importance of its environment: the course is located on a former aloe vera plantation. The entrance to the course is marked by the Gate of Friendship, a gift to Mauritius from King Radama II of Madagascar no less than 150 years ago! Designed by Peter Matkovich, this sublime Par 72 perfectly highlights the vestiges of this era, by integrating them into the circuit.

In addition, many Mauritian golf courses host stages of the Vanilla Islands Pro-Am tours (VIPAT). This inter-island tournament offers golf enthusiasts the opportunity to compete in teams of four, including three amateurs and one professional player. It is an opportunity for all to share a unique vacation, driven by their common passion for golf.

3) You will practice golf in an idyllic setting

Mauritius is known for the splendor of its coastline and nature. The golf courses that have been built there are no exception to the rule. If all of them offer superb panoramas, some of them stand out particularly by the beauty of their realization.

Voted one of the 10 most beautiful courses in the world by Golf World Magazine, the Ile aux Cerfs course has been designed for the most experienced players, in the heart of a sumptuous landscape. Accessible only by boat, this course offers its players many technical challenges, accompanied by an unparalleled view of the lagoons and the Mauritian coastline. The golf champion Bernhard Langer designed this Par 72 course to make it a challenging and unforgettable circuit.

The Heritage Golf Club is regularly cited as one of the most beautiful on the island. And for good reason, between greenery, lakes and lagoons, the course is perfectly integrated into the landscape. Players can enjoy a Par 72 of 6,498 meters, where a meandering stream and a hilltop become a technical obstacle. The course was also voted best golf course in the Indian Ocean in 2014 and 2015.

The Paradis Golf Club, an 18-hole, Par 72 course of 5,924 meters is also often cited for its aesthetics. Located between lagoon and mountain, it was designed by the professional player Tony Johnstone. Nothing is left to chance and the lush vegetation, combined with a view of the Morne Lagoon will make your golf session a memorable one.

Equally splendid, the Tamarina Golf Club offers a very technical Par 72, with a natural course, designed by Rodney Wright. The 18 holes of the course will amaze you with unmatched views of the Rempart Mountain and Tamarin Bay. A special feature of the club is the presence of pilfering monkeys, emblematic of the island of Tamarin, which regularly roam the course.

There are only good reasons to come and discover the golf courses of Mauritius. The Vanilla islands are waiting for you for a wonderful and unforgettable golfing stay!
